A dog is not just a pet; it is a life companion that accompanies us through every moment of our day, enriching our existence with its joyful, affectionate, and loyal presence. The unconditional love that a dog is capable of giving is priceless: without asking for anything in return, it offers us its trust, its company, and a devotion unmatched by any other. Whether it's a puppy exploring the world with curiosity or an adult walking calmly by our side, every dog is unique, but all deserve to be treated with the same attention and care that we would give a member of our family. As responsible owners, it is our duty to ensure that our dog has a healthy and happy life. But what does it really mean to "care" for your dog? It's not just about feeding them or taking them for a walk now and then. Caring for a dog is a commitment that encompasses every aspect of their life: from physical to mental health, from nutrition to training, from disease prevention to socialization. Every decision we make impacts our dog's well-being, and therefore, their quality of life. Our goal is not only to keep them alive, but to help them live the most fulfilling life possible, so they can spend many happy years by our side, full of love.
